Description

Newton is a house with an adjoining integral barn, likely built in the 18th century. It is constructed of stone rubble and features a rag slate roof with gable ends. The house has a stone rubble end stack with a moulded string on the left and a stone rubble axial stack with a moulded string located between the house and the barn on the right. The building is situated on a slope that descends to the east, with the house positioned along this slope and the barn at the higher end on the right. The house has a two-room and cross passage plan, heated by end stacks, while the rectangular barn is built into the slope.

The exterior is two storeys high with a regular two-window front. The original windows have been replaced with 20th-century casements in the original openings, featuring two windows on both the ground and first floors. There is a rendered lean-to porch near the centre with a slate lean-to roof. The barn has a two-storey elevation at the rear, with the ground rising to the front, allowing access to the loft. The interior is not accessible for viewing.
